Slide 2: 

Introduction CONVENTIONAL DOSAGE FORM SMALL AMOUNT OF ADMINISTERED DOSE REACHES TO THE TERGATED SITE Therefore developing a drug delivery system that optimizes the pharmaceutical action of a drug while reducing its toxic side effects in vivo is a challenging task

DEFINITION : 

DEFINITION Solid colloidal particles Diameter 1-1000nm Macromolecular materials Used therapeutically as adjuvant in vaccines

ADVANTAGES : 

ADVANTAGES NANOPARTICLES PARTICLE SIZE CAN EASILY MANIPULATED CONTROL AND SUSTAIN RELEASE SITE SPECIFIC TARGETING VARIOUS ROUTES OF ADMINISTRATION BETTER DRUG UTILIZATION AND LESS SIDE EFFECT

TYPES OF NANOPARTICLES : 

TYPES OF NANOPARTICLES NANOPARTICLES NANOSPHERES NANOCAPSULES

POLYMERS USED IN PREPARATION OF NANOPARTICLES : 

POLYMERS USED IN PREPARATION OF NANOPARTICLES POLYMERS NATURAL HYDROPHILIC SYNTHETIC HYDROPHOBIC Eg: proteins Eg: polyesters Polysacchrides Polycyanoacylates

PREPARATION OF NANOPARTICLES : 

PREPARATION OF NANOPARTICLES Ionic Gelation Emulsion cross linking method Nano precipitation Coaceravation Spray drying Salting out method Emulsion droplet method Reverse micellar method Sieving method Poly electrolyte complex
